No. 1 pick Rasmus Dahlin scores first for Buffalo, Sabres beat Islanders 5-4
OSHAWA, Ont. — A pair of new faces in Buffalo has given fans of the Sabres reason for optimism.
Jeff Skinner had a pair of goals and Rasmus Dahlin scored his first goal in a Sabres uniform as Buffalo defeated the New York Islanders 5-4 at Tribute Communities Centre on Friday.
Skinner scored both of his goals in the second period, while Dahlin added an assist on Skinner’s second goal.
“It’s always nice to get on the board. It’s nice to execute on offence, Skinner said. “We have a chance to clean some things up in the next week or so and be ready for the regular season.”
